Cycle show opens for press and trade

It’s a bright and sunny start for the Earls Court show, which bodes well for public attendance. Some pix here.

You’d almost think the show was already open to the public: the aisles are busy and stands are packed with the great and good of the British cycle retail scene.

BikeBiz will report on the show announcements over the next few days. One of the first press launches was the unveiling of The Tour Series, from SweetSpot, the organisers of the Tour of Britain.

This is a 10-venue crit series to take place late May and June from 2009 onwards.

Likely city centre venues could include Darlington, Derby, Exeter, Milton Keynes, Woking and York.

Recogise the venues? They’re mostly Cycling Demonstration towns. Cycling England is one of the supporters of the series.

Unlike other crits, this will be team-based not just for individual glory.
